DescriptionCVE.org

In Phoenix Contacts ENERGY AXC PU Web service an authenticated restricted user of the web frontend can access, read, write and create files throughout the file system using specially crafted URLs via the upload and download functionality of the web service. This may lead to full control of the service.

Affected products include: Phoenixcontact Energy Axc Pu, Phoenixcontact Infobox Firmware, Phoenixcontact Smartrtu Axc Sg Firmware, Phoenixcontact Smartrtu Axc Ig Firmware.

RemediationAI

No vendor patch is available at time of analysis. Monitor vendor advisories for updates. Validate and canonicalize file paths. Use chroot or sandboxing. Reject input containing path separators or '../' sequences.
